Edit: Added an .stl for a new version, it's smaller and doesn't require 608 bearings. It's basically a thrust bearing, reference the last two photos...200mm diameter turntable for airbrushing, painting, and 3D scanning. I looked for a file to download on crealitycloud.com and didn't find what I was looking for, so I made my own. The models I did find were either complicated requiring you to print a bunch of gears, required an electric motor, or simply looked like they could only handle a very lightweight object. This turntable can handle well over 10 pounds and still turns nicely, reference photos. Total time to print is about 4 hours on a K1C in PLA (2 hours each file). Print time will depend on your printer, print settings, and printing material.Instructions:-Required, 608 bearings x 4. (8mm inner diameter, 22mm outer diameter, 7mm wide)-Recommend using Creality's default PLA print settings with the exception of adding 1 extra wall loop.-No structure supports.-Optional, enable brim. (I did not enable brim and it printed fine)-Optional, small amount of glue for the ends of the bearing shafts to keep the bearings in place while you transport it.-Optional, turn off the side/auxiliary fan once it starts on printing infill. This can prevent uneven cooling/warping and leading to the print detaching from the build plate. (I turned off the side fan once all the bottom layers were finished)
